Course Details

Foundations of Family Therapy: Understanding Family Systems Theory, Cybernetics, and Contextual Therapy
Systemic Thinking in Family Therapy: Analyzing Family Dynamics and Interactions
Multicultural Family Therapy: Addressing Diversity and Cultural Sensitivity in Therapeutic Practice
Narrative Therapy: Empowering Clients through Storytelling and Meaning-Making
Emotion-Focused Therapy: Enhancing Emotional Connection and Regulation in Families
Solution-Focused Therapy: Building on Family Strengths and Resources
Cognitive-Behavioral Therapy: Addressing Cognitive Distortions and Maladaptive Behaviors in Families
Integrative Approaches to Family Therapy: Blending Theory and Practice for Optimal Client Outcomes
Ethical and Legal Issues in Family Therapy: Navigating Professional Responsibilities and Boundaries
